England Cricket Team Arrives In Pakistan After 17 Years

September 16, 2022 / By Zunair Tahir / Sport News


The cricket team from England arrived in Karachi on Thursday as part of their first trip to Pakistan in 17 years.

England last played in Pakistan in 2005, and they were scheduled to return last year before abruptly cancelling after New Zealand also postponed a tour owing to safety concerns.

The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B), which was outraged by the action, described it as “disrespectful.”

Pakistan was compelled to host England for series in 2012 and 2015 after an assault in 2009 on the Sri Lankan team bus in Lahore. The UAE served as one such location.

International cricket has slowly made a comeback in Pakistan over the past five years, and earlier this year, Australia completed a successful tour for the first time in over 25 years.

The PCB expressed confidence that the England games will also go ahead without a hitch, noting that the Australia series had “demonstrated our event planning and operational expertise. “Roads between the England team accommodation and Karachi’s National stadium will be closed off and guarded by security personnel on game days. Their route will be monitored by a helicopter, and businesses that have stadium views will be required to close.

The government of Pakistan was engaged in conflict with insurgents the previous time England visited. Although the security situation has significantly improved since then, assaults have increased since since the Taliban retook control of the neighboring country of Afghanistan.

The journey takes place as Pakistan struggles to recover from devastating floods that has affected at least 33 million people and submerged roughly a third of the nation.

The England and Wales Cricket Board (ECB) stated last month that despite the humanitarian crisis, the team was “desperate” to play in Pakistan.

Rob Key, general director of men’s cricket, said: “I think ideally us going over there and playing will be a positive for what’s been a really horrific moment for the people of that nation.”

From September 20 to October 2, the 19-man England side, led by Jos Buttler, will compete against Pakistan in seven Twenty20 matches in Karachi and Lahore as preparation for the T20 World Cup in Australia that will take place the following month.

Three five-day Test matches will be played in England when they return in December.

Babar Azam Breaks Virat Kohli’s Record

June 30, 2022 / By Zunair Tahir / Sport News



Babar Azam, the skipper of Pakistan, has now held the record for the longest stretch of time at the top of the T20I batter rankings after maintaining that position in the most current rankings. As a consequence, he broke Virat Kohli’s previous record of 1,013 days at the top.

Babar maintained his place at the top of the T20I rankings tables in the most recent ICC rankings, ahead of fellow countryman Mohammad Rizwan. The Pakistani captain is now in first place in the ODI rankings, ahead of second-placed Virat Kohli and third-placed Imam-ul-Haq, thanks to his outstanding performance in short overs cricket.

The Pakistani captain is now classified as the No. 1 hitter in T20Is and ODIs, and he recently indicated he was eager to try and claim top billing in all three formats of the game, according to a statement from the International Cricket Council (ICC).

Pakistan Criket Board praised Babar Azam for the accomplishment and said, “bringing honour to Pakistan! For the longest time, Babar Azam has been the top batter in the ICC Men’s T20I Rankings, surpassing Virat Kohli. Shaheen Afridi moves up to No. 3 in ODIs, a career high.”

Mohammad Rizwan, a colleague of Babar’s and the ICC T20I player of the year from the previous year, is ranked second.

Ishan Kishan, who is ranked seventh, is the sole Indian in the top 10. After a strong performance in the home series against South Africa and a respectable performance in the first T20I match against Ireland, Kishan entered the top 10 rankings.

ECB Has Confirmed That Eoin Morgan Is Leaving International Cricket

June 29, 2022 / By Zunair Tahir / Sport News



The limited-overs captain of England for men, Eoin Morgan, has announced his departure from international cricket. In all white-ball forms, he leaves as England’s highest run scorer, player with the most appearances, and the only one to have guided the country to an ODI World Cup victory.

Eoin Morgan Achievements

  • 225 ODI appearances yielded a record-breaking 6,957 runs, including 13 hundreds, at an average of 39.75.
  • The best victory record by any England Men’s ODI Captain in the history of the game was achieved by Morgan, who supervised 76 triumphs in 126 games while serving as captain, with a win percentage of 60%.
  • He shared the record for most Men’s T20 International team captains with MS Dhoni of India with 72 appearances.
  • Morgan played 115 times for England and scored 2,458 runs.
  • He received 16 Test cricket caps over a three-year span, earning two centuries.
  • In addition, he now holds the record for the most sixes in an ODI innings with 17, which he hit against Afghanistan at the 2019 ICC Cricket World Cup.
  • He was awarded a CBE in 2020 for his contributions to cricket.

Morgan, who began his international career with Ireland and participated in 23 One-Day Internationals there from 2006 to 2009, commented on the situation, saying: “After great thought and consideration, I am here to announce my retirement from international cricket with immediate effect.

“It hasn’t been a simple choice to end what has without a doubt been the most joyful and fulfilling chapter of my career, but I think the time is right to do so, both for me personally and for both England white-ball teams I have led up until this point.”

In the meanwhile, England Men’s Cricket Managing Director Rob Key issued the following statement: “I’d want to congratulate Eoin Morgan for his great commitment to the game on behalf of the ECB and everyone involved in cricket.

It would be incorrect to believe that Eoin’s legacy was limited to his team’s World Cup victory in 2019; it was much more than that.

The official continued by saying that, like all great players and leaders, he has altered the way this particular game has been played as well as how future generations will play it.

“For many years to come, his impact on the game will be felt. Without a doubt, he is the finest leader I have ever observed. I hope he has a successful future in his career “Added he.

Regarding his accomplishments, the great player acknowledged that he had the good fortune to be a part of two World Cup-winning squads, but added that he thought England’s white-ball teams’ future was “brighter than ever.”

“We have greater strength, depth, and experience than ever before. I am quite excited to observe and look forward to it.

“I will continue to enjoy playing at a domestic level while I can, regardless of what lies ahead for me. I’m excited to participate in and serve as captain of London Spirit in this year’s second The Hundred.

Korea Defeats Pakistan In An Asia Cup Warm-Up Match

May 21, 2022 / By Zunair Tahir / Sport News

LAHORE: Pakistan’s Asia Cup campaign got off to a bad start as they lost 2-1 to South Korea in a practice match in Jakarta.

According to the Pakistan Hockey Federation (PHF )’s on Friday, Ali Shan scored Pakistan’s sole goal, while South Korea scored two goals, one on a short corner and the other in a field effort.

On Monday, Pakistan takes on arch-rival India in the Asia Cup opener, followed by a match against Indonesia on Tuesday.

The Asia Cup will also act as a qualifier for the World Cup next year, which will feature four Asian countries.

Pakistan Is Considering Playing In A Tri-Series Against New Zealand Ahead Of The T20 World Cup

May 19, 2022 / By Zunair Tahir / Sport News

New Zealand Cricket (NZC) has formally contacted the PCB for the series, which is expected to take place in the first week of October, with the World Cup starting in the middle of the month.
“The PCB has been asked to play in a tri-series in New Zealand ahead of the T20 World Cup,” said the NZC.
“We are currently examining the invitation and will contact the NZC after a consultation period.”

While Bangladesh, which was also invited by the NZC, has confirmed their participation in the series, Pakistan’s congested September schedule has prevented the PCB from making a quick decision.

Pakistan will compete in the T20 Asia Cup from September 1 to 17, followed by a seven-match T20 series against England, the dates of which have yet to be determined.

Another issue that the PCB is considering is games that are scheduled outside of the pre-determined Future Tours Program. According to reports, the ultimate decision will be taken by the Pakistan team management, lead by Saqlain Mushtaq, and would take into account the players’ workload.

New Zealand’s cricketing ties with Pakistan were harmed when the latter abruptly cancelled their visit to the nation hours before the opening match, citing security concerns.

Dawn has learned that NZC reimbursed the PCB financially for their losses following the Kiwis’ departure. According to insiders, it paid a “significant” sum to cover the PCB’s expenses for the guests’ lodging, security, and venue arrangements. The PCB reacted angrily to New Zealand’s surprise withdrawal from the tour, with chairman Ramiz Raja criticizing the move.

New Zealand vowed to return to Pakistan in December-January for a three-match One-day International series and two Test matches, as well as five one-dyers and as many T20s in April 2023.
